What Do You Want From Stock Market

 Hello Everyone! Let's get straight to the point. Why are you in a market as a trader? What do you want from stock market? Mostly people say I want to earn a big money. Recently one of our member came to me saying that I have X stocks CE at Y price. And now its trading 1/4 of my buying. it was showing loss so I just kept averaging it out and now I have invested my life savings in it. Loss was double than his long-term portfolio. I don't had any options but I tried my best to give him a proper direction. But you all have to understand something. 1. It's not a casino! Trading is a business. 2. You can't average your losers! Example. You're not good at drawing. But you're phenomenal at signing. You can take your own decision at this place. So what will you choose as a carrier?
